The Sherlock Society

The Sherlock Society by James Ponti is a middle grade adventure published by Simon and Schuster on September 30, 2025. This reprint edition spans 368 pages and is presented in English. The story follows siblings Alex and Zoe Sherlock, who, inspired by their last name, decide to start a detective agency during their summer break. Joined by their friends Lina and Yadi, along with their grandfather, they embark on a quest to uncover a decades-old mystery involving a hidden treasure and the notorious gangster Al Capone.
Readers will find a blend of action and adventure as the group investigates local history and corporate corruption in Miami. With the help of their grandfather’s experience and some innovative gadgets, the kids navigate challenges that test their intelligence and teamwork. The narrative captures the essence of mystery and detective work, making it a fitting addition to the genres of children’s books and mysteries.

In the tradition of Nancy Drew, four kids and one grandfather in Miami tackle a decades-old mystery in this first book full of “atmosphere, history, and lively humor” (Publishers Weekly, starred review) in the Sherlock Society middle grade series from New York Times bestselling, Edgar Award–winning author James Ponti!
Siblings Alex and Zoe Sherlock take their last name as inspiration when choosing a summer job. After all, starting a detective agency has to be better than babysitting (boring), lawn mowing (sweaty), or cleaning out the attic (boring and sweaty). Their friends Lina, an avid bookworm, and Yadi, an aspiring cinematographer, join the enterprise, and Alex and Zoe’s retired reporter grandfather offers up his sweet aquamarine Cadillac convertible and storage unit full of cold cases.
The group’s first target is the long-lost treasure supposedly hidden near their hometown Miami. Their investigation into the local doings of famed gangster Al Capone leads them to a remote island in the middle of the Everglades where they find alarming evidence hinting at corporate corruption.
Together with Grandpa’s know-how and the kids’ intelligence—plus some really slick gadgets—can the Sherlock Society root out the conspiracy?
